8 days PP and my nipples hurt so bad every time she latches. When does this start to get better? I don't remember with my son it hurting so bad!
Best thing for sore nipples?

Sorry!! Mine got much better after about a week and a half. I switched off and on with coconut oil and lanolin and kept them uncovered whenever possible.

With DD1, the pain lasted about four weeks, now with my second DD2, it lasted about two weeks. LO is three weeks now and they're still a little bit sore but not super painful anymore. I used lanolin a couple of times but what really helped me was expressing some milk after each feed, rubbing it in and then letting them air dry. Good luck, it definitely gets better quicker the second time around!

Jack Newman's All Purpose Nipple Ointment helped me immensely. I wish I had gotten some sooner. Honestly though, my nipples hurt for a long time. It got better each week, but the pain was still there until about 8 weeks pp. I'm 6 months in now, and love BF but the first couple of months were awful. Hang in there!

Highly recommend APNO and Motherlove Nipple Cream (I'm not a fan of lanolin and neither is my LC). For me it took 8-9 weeks, but I had severe nipple trauma, so that's not the norm! I hear for most people it's WAY better by 6 weeks,
